Arlington, TX (September 25, 2025) – Emergency crews responded late Tuesday night to a major vehicle collision with injuries on eastbound I-20 near Little Rd. The crash was reported around 11:28 PM and prompted a full response from the Arlington Fire Department following an alert via a crash notification system.
According to communications traffic, the collision occurred just before the Little Rd exit near Eastfield, a stretch of I-20 commonly traveled by local and interstate traffic. While specific vehicle details have not been confirmed, initial reports indicated a significant impact and the possibility of multiple individuals injured. Medics were sent to the scene to evaluate and assist those hurt in the crash.
Emergency services worked to locate and reach the impacted parties, although the initial report noted no contact had yet been established with those involved. Crews remained on site for an extended period to manage the scene, provide medical attention, and clear the roadway.
No further information on the conditions of those injured has been made public at this time.
